Consider your lifestyle and needs before you purchase the scooter. It is important to determine whether you'll be using the scooter indoors or out and what your typical activities will involve. It is also important to be aware of the scooter's weight capacity as well as its speed and battery life. Then, you can choose the most suitable model for your needs.

If you're considering a scooter, check the size of its turning radius. The turning radius is how far a scooter can be turned without hitting anything. This is an important consideration for people who live in a tight living space or wish to avoid crashing into other people. A narrow scooter has a shorter turning radius and may be easier to operate in crowded areas. A larger scooter is more stable, and can handle rough terrain.

Battery life

The battery's life span can differ according to how often and what kind of usage is carried out. The longer the use, the shorter the lifespan, whereas light or moderate use prolongs it. In general, lithium batteries last longer than lead-acid battery.

The life of a battery can be improved with good charging methods. Follow the instructions of the manufacturer to avoid charging too much and letting the battery go completely flat. Make sure you're using an intelligent charger that shuts off once the charge is completed and keeps a record of how much is charged. Also, keep your scooter in a cool, dry location and away from extreme cold or heat as this can harm the batteries.

One of the main reasons why batteries drain quickly is that it has been subjected to harsh terrain, like sidewalks or shopping mall floors or a lot of weight from the rider. Another reason could be that the connections between the battery and the charger are not tight enough or secure. This can also affect the battery's performance and longevity.

It may be time to replace batteries if they are not holding the charge. Mobility scooter batteries come in pairs, making it important to use a good quality replacement pair. Regular users should choose lithium batteries because they are more durable and don't decrease in capacity with discharge depth. However, they are more expensive than other battery types. As with most rechargeable batteries, it is normal for them to reach the end of their lifespan and replacement is a cost-effective way to enhance the performance of your scooter.

Safety

The good news is that modern electric scooters are far more secure than you would think. Safety features are incorporated into every aspect of the scooters since they are specifically designed for people who have a limited level of mobility. These include the seat which is positioned over two rear wheels, a flat surface for the feet, and a handlebar for steering.

Some scooters come with small padded seats that swivel to assist you in getting off and on the machine while others have larger seats that are adjustable in backrest angles, heights and headrest heights. The tillers are also adjustable in angle by using slots or a flexible tooth. The adjustable tiller allows you to adjust the position of the controls to your height and preference.
